
7.2 2014
In the short thriller *7.2 (2014)*, a teenage girl wakes up disoriented, her memory erased, with only a terrifying countdown ticking in her mind. A sinister voice commands her to reach the school library before time runs out—or face unthinkable consequences.
Director: Nida Manzoor

Who stars in 7.2?
The film features Alannah Olivia in the lead role, joined by Gwyneth Keyworth, Will Merrick, Cheryl Burniston, and Terry Diab in key supporting parts.

About 7.2 (2014) — A Girl, A Clock, And a Deadly Race Against Time
In the short thriller *7.2 (2014)*, a teenage girl wakes up disoriented, her memory erased, with only a terrifying countdown ticking in her mind. A sinister voice commands her to reach the school library before time runs out—or face unthinkable consequences. Directed by Nida Manzoor, this 14-minute film blends psychological tension with suspense, wrapping its protagonist in a claustrophobic race against the clock.
The story dives into themes of survival, urgency, and the fragility of human memory, all set against a stark, high-stakes backdrop. With its minimal runtime, *7.2* relies on clever storytelling and strong performances to keep viewers on edge, making every second feel like an eternity.
